In the metropolises of Jakarta, Bandung, and Surabaya, a cooler, more angsty sound thrives. Bands like (the solo project of Baskara Putra) offer poetic, melancholic storytelling that resonates with the educated youth. Meanwhile, the hip-hop scene has evolved from copying American flows to creating distinct Indonesian rap. Artists like Rich Brian (formerly Rich Chigga) and the 88rising collective paved the way, but the current wave—led by Lomba Sihir , Matter Mos , and Tuan Tigabelas —focuses on political critique, urban struggle, and local slang, selling out stadiums without singing a single English hook.
Inspired by Japanese idol culture, groups like JKT48 continue to maintain a massive, fiercely loyal fanbase. Concurrently, Indonesia has become a major hub for Virtual YouTubers (VTubers), with local talent from agencies like hololive Indonesia gaining millions of subscribers worldwide. YouTube remains a key platform for musical virality. The song "Tabola Bale," for instance, became a massive hit across social media, winning the "Most Subscriber Gained Artist" award at the YouTube Music Academy and being used in nearly 9 million TikTok videos. Another collaboration for the song "Serana" quickly rose to number one on the YouTube charts in Indonesia, garnering over a million views shortly after release. The boom in entertainment is not merely a cultural trend; it is a major economic engine. The creative economy has become a powerhouse for Southeast Asia's largest economy. In 2025, this sector contributed approximately Rp1,300 trillion (around US$5.4 billion) to Indonesia's Gross Domestic Product, representing 7.8 percent of the national economy and employing over 24 million people. The government has identified seven key sectors—including film, music, and animation—as national priorities, with investment targets that signal strong momentum.
